[0030] AI intelligent voice stream collection, including the following specific usage methods:
[0031] Step 1: Deployment configuration:
[0032] First download the latest python version in the win7 system environment, then install the download package python-3.6.4-amd64.exe (installation version) with JDK1.8 and Eclipse4.6 versions, and then add the installation directory to the environment variable for the device, Just add the python installation directory to the pth system variable;
[0033] Step 2: Deployment test:
[0034] To test whether the python installation is successful, open the cmd command line and enter the python command, enter print ('HelloWorld'), after the above tests, the python environment is installed;
[0035] Step 3: Connect to the cloud server:
[0036] The technical modules required by the AI speech cloud server have four parts, namely automatic speech recognition, natural language understanding, natural language generation and text-to-speech;

Embodiment 2
[0046] Further, in the above solution, the core of the interaction process of the four module groups in step 3 is the intent.
[0047] Further, in the above solution, the intent is mainly expressed as the voice spoken by the user after using the AI voice stream to collect, and these intents represent the core functions of AI intelligence. If AI intelligence successfully recognizes the user's intent, AI voice is required. After the user's voice is collected in the stream, the result is fed back to the user. If the AI intelligence cannot identify the user's intention, it needs to give the user a prompt to guide the user to use it.
[0048] Further, in the above solution, how AI intelligence recognizes the de-intent is mainly to perform semantic analysis on the user's voice collected from the AI voice stream, that is, to analyze and understand the voice recognition results.
